Transaction 59868513fcfce70e8782ed32838242fca1f9cbb84a421e54c50d3f8edebb9744

1 Input
2 Outputs
  • 59868513fcfce70e8782ed32838242fca1f9cbb84a421e54c50d3f8edebb9744:0
  • value  118501307
    address  14HAxhDp22LX8bB17xZHrmgAVnBBKRrYKa
  • 59868513fcfce70e8782ed32838242fca1f9cbb84a421e54c50d3f8edebb9744:1
  • value  693650211
    address  bc1qnf8zx3erqnajp4kqqaxyr0q7ve9dr3tc3dt9rg